Recognizing the Influence of Climate and Climate on Roof Covering Choices





Picking the appropriate materials for a roof covering project additionally entails thinking about the effect of regional climate and climate. In areas with hefty rainfall or snow, products like asphalt tiles or slate that use premium water resistance and toughness are liked. Roofing Contractor. On the other hand, in hot, arid climates, materials that reflect more sunshine and withstand warmth, such as terra cotta or light steel, are valuable. Moreover, areas vulnerable to typhoons or tornadoes call for roof covering products that can stand up to high winds, such as strengthened asphalt tiles or metal roof. Each option is important, as it directly influences the durability and performance of the roof covering, ensuring it stays efficient in protecting a home from the specific ecological problems it encounters.
